Position Description:
The Senior Network Engineer is responsible for designing, documenting and implementing enterprise network infrastructure that must meet operations, security and business requirements. The candidate will perform assessments on existing and future solutions to provide recommendations based on it. Strong knowledge of existing and leading edge LAN and WAN networking concepts is required (routing, switching, Firewall, load balancers, wireless, monitoring tools, etc.). A Sr. Network Engineer will be expected to demonstrate innovative approaches to solving the unique challenges encountered and be able to maintain the security and integrity of the networks. The candidate should have the ability to create detail network designs based on business requirements and create the necessary documentation to implement and support the solution. Must have 6+ years of prior experience with networking technologies

Responsibilities Include:
- Design and implement local and global IP Networks for LAN, WAN and Data Center environments and ensure Equifax infrastructure upgrade processes and procedures for each project scope are followed
- Produce detailed designs and cost estimates for network solutions, adhering to network architecture standards
- Engage on Business Unit projects to elicit network requirements, specifications and project scope
- Interface with Security teams to engineer and implement network security policies
- Research and test network management and monitoring products and tools to maintain and enhance current functionality
- Provide Level 3 diagnosis and advanced troubleshooting when required
- Prepare budgetary presentations for senior management
- Create and maintain IT documentation

Required Skills and Experience:

- Deep expertise with network protocols including TCP/IP, EIGRP, BGP, and OSPF
- Extensive product knowledge of Cisco Routers and Switches, F5 load balancers, Checkpoint or Juniper Firewalls, Cisco or Aruba enterprise wireless and network monitoring tools (Orion, Netscout, etc.)
- Thorough understanding of WAN provider offerings including MPLS, VPN, Frame-Relay, Metro Ethernet and point to point technologies
- Comprehensive experience designing and supporting converged networks, including VoIP, video, data and QoS
- Ability to create and/or execute an implementation plan, including doing the background research and writing the plan if needed
- Extensive experience with network security technologies, including Firewalls, Network Access Control, intrusion detection/prevention, and network forensics
- Wide-ranging knowledge of Network Management tools and utilities
- Strong technical background in data center technologies including racking, physical cabling and facilities management
- Strong analytical, design, engineering, planning and problem solving skills
- Strong presentation and interpersonal communication skills, including proficiency with MS Visio, PowerPoint, and Excel
- Good documentation skills to accurately document physical and logical network infrastructures
- Bachelor's degree or equivalent experience in a related discipline is required
